Rodrygo Emphasizes Neymar's Importance for Brazil's 2026 World Cup Hopes
The Real Madrid forward also expresses disappointment over Ballon d'Or shortlist omission despite a strong season.
- Rodrygo believes Neymar's fitness is crucial for Brazil's success in the 2026 World Cup.
- Neymar is in the final stages of recovery from a serious knee injury sustained in 2023.
- Brazil recently ended a three-match losing streak in World Cup qualifiers with Rodrygo scoring the decisive goal against Ecuador.
- Rodrygo voiced frustration at being left off the Ballon d'Or shortlist, citing his versatility as a potential reason.
- Despite the snub, Rodrygo remains a key player for both Real Madrid and the Brazilian national team.
